http://www.cwao.org.za/downloads/UIA%20Basic%20Guide%20to%20UIF%20Contributions.pdf WebThe monthly contribution for UIF is two percent of your worker's gross salary per month. You must deduct one percent of your worker's gross salary per month and you as the employer contributes one percent. Find out more about registering as an employer with the UIF or contact the UIF. WebBenefits. uFiling is a secure and easy to use system, allowing employers to update individual employee salary details. It enables a streamlined UIF declaration returns process and automatically calculates the UIF contributions associated with your monthly return. uFiling integrates securely with the UIF systems when issued declarations are ... describe the general allotment act
